Real Salt Lake Fire Their Coach After Just Three Games

Only three games into the 2017 MLS regular season, Real Salt Lake have decided to fire manager Jeff Cassar. RSL have gone winless with one draw and two losses, and they've only managed to score one goal.

Cassar had been associated with the organization since 2007, serving as an assistant under Jason Kreis, including during Real Salt Lake's 2009 MLS Cup win. The team also reached the 2011 CONCACAF Champions League final.

Cassar took over as head coach for the 2014 season, and he accumulated an overall record of 38-37-30, reaching the playoffs in two of his three full seasons with the team. At the end of the 2016 season, the team went seven games without a win and lost to Los Angeles in the first round of the playoffs.

Daryl Shore will serve as their interim head coach while they search for a new one.
